Frey Yirdaw Named to Dean's List at Tennessee State University

2012 May 23

Frey Yirdaw majoring in Nursing and a resident of Antioch, TN was among 1,848 students from Tennessee State University who were named to the Spring 2012 Dean's List.

The honor list names all students who have achieved a grade point average of 3.0 or higher in 12 or more semester hours taken for a letter grade during the spring semester.

With more than 9,000 students, Tennessee State University is Nashville's only public university, and is a comprehensive, urban, coeducational, land-grant university offering 38 undergraduate, 22 graduate and seven doctoral programs. TSU has earned a top 20 ranking for Historically Black Colleges and Universities according to U.S. News and World Report, and rated as the Number One University in the state by Washington Monthly for social mobility, research and community service. Founded in 1912 Tennessee State University celebrates 100 years in Nashville during 2012. Visit the University online at tnstate.edu.
